Typical Lock Issues and Quick Fixes

Locks can fail for numerous reasons, but some concerns are more common than others. Here are some typical problems and quick services:

1. Sticking or Jammed Locks
  • Cause: Dirt, debris, or absence of lubrication.
  • Option: Clean the keyhole with a brush or compressed air. Apply a lubricant such as graphite powder or silicone spray to the lock system.
2. Broken Keys
  • Cause: Worn-out secrets or forceful insertion.
  • Service: Use a lock pick set to remove the damaged secret. If you're not comfy doing this yourself, call an expert locksmith professional.
3. Worn-out Lock Cylinders
  • Trigger: Age, wear, and tear.
  • Service: Replace the lock cylinder. This can typically be done by a house owner with fundamental tools, however it's recommended to seek advice from a professional if you're unsure.
4. Misaligned Locks
  • Cause: Warping of the door or frame.
  • Service: Adjust the strike plate or the lock itself. Ensure the door is lined up appropriately to prevent further misalignment.
5. Broken Latch or Deadbolt
  • Trigger: Mechanical failure or damage.
  • Service: Disassemble the lock and check for loose or damaged parts. Replace any faulty elements. If the issue is complex, a locksmith professional can help.

Tips for Maintaining Your Locks

Routine maintenance can prevent lots of lock concerns and ensure they last longer. Here are some suggestions:

  • Lubricate Regularly: Apply a lubricant to the lock mechanism every few months to keep it operating smoothly.
  • Keep the Keyhole Clean: Use a small brush or compressed air to clear out the keyhole regularly.
  • Look For Loose Screws: Tighten any loose screws in the lock and door frame to prevent misalignment.
  • Replace Worn Keys: If your secrets are used out, get brand-new ones made. Used keys can harm the lock in time.
  • Check for Signs of Wear: Regularly check your locks for signs of wear and tear, such as scratches or dents.
  • Consider Upgrading: If your locks are old or out-of-date, consider updating to more secure and reputable designs.
